520 _aThis report describes the results of two simulations ISW conducted in early 2015 to determine the likely problems and opportunities the US and its allies will face in countering the threats posed by the self-proclaimed Islamic State (or ISIS). Some of the takeaways from the simulations include the following: 1) ISIS will continue to expand in the medium-term; 2) few countries are willing or able to visualize the group as a global-level threat, which it is; and 3) the US will ultimately have to choose between increasing its armed responses against ISIS or rely on coalition partners to address the threats it poses.
